// IndicesPutMappingService allows to register specific mapping definition
// for a specific type.
//
// See https://www.elastic.co/guide/en/elasticsearch/reference/7.0/indices-put-mapping.html
// for details.
type IndicesPutMappingService struct {
	client *Client

	pretty     *bool       // pretty format the returned JSON response
	human      *bool       // return human readable values for statistics
	errorTrace *bool       // include the stack trace of returned errors
	filterPath []string    // list of filters used to reduce the response
	headers    http.Header // custom request-level HTTP headers

	index             []string
	masterTimeout     string
	ignoreUnavailable *bool
	allowNoIndices    *bool
	expandWildcards   string
	updateAllTypes    *bool
	timeout           string
	bodyJson          map[string]interface{}
	bodyString        string
}

// NewPutMappingService is an alias for NewIndicesPutMappingService.
// Use NewIndicesPutMappingService.
func NewPutMappingService(client *Client) *IndicesPutMappingService {
	return NewIndicesPutMappingService(client)
}

// NewIndicesPutMappingService creates a new IndicesPutMappingService.
func NewIndicesPutMappingService(client *Client) *IndicesPutMappingService {
	return &IndicesPutMappingService{
		client: client,
		index:  make([]string, 0),
	}
}

// buildURL builds the URL for the operation.
func (s *IndicesPutMappingService) buildURL() (string, url.Values, error) {
	path, err := uritemplates.Expand("/{index}/_mapping", map[string]string{
		"index": strings.Join(s.index, ","),
	})
	if err != nil {
		return "", url.Values{}, err
	}

	// Add query string parameters
	params := url.Values{}
	if v := s.pretty; v != nil {
		params.Set("pretty", fmt.Sprint(*v))
	}
	if v := s.human; v != nil {
		params.Set("human", fmt.Sprint(*v))
	}
	if v := s.errorTrace; v != nil {
		params.Set("error_trace", fmt.Sprint(*v))
	}
	if len(s.filterPath) > 0 {
		params.Set("filter_path", strings.Join(s.filterPath, ","))
	}
	if s.ignoreUnavailable != nil {
		params.Set("ignore_unavailable", fmt.Sprintf("%v", *s.ignoreUnavailable))
	}
	if s.allowNoIndices != nil {
		params.Set("allow_no_indices", fmt.Sprintf("%v", *s.allowNoIndices))
	}
	if s.expandWildcards != "" {
		params.Set("expand_wildcards", s.expandWildcards)
	}
	if s.updateAllTypes != nil {
		params.Set("update_all_types", fmt.Sprintf("%v", *s.updateAllTypes))
	}
	if s.timeout != "" {
		params.Set("timeout", s.timeout)
	}
	if s.masterTimeout != "" {
		params.Set("master_timeout", s.masterTimeout)
	}
	return path, params, nil
}

// Validate checks if the operation is valid.
func (s *IndicesPutMappingService) Validate() error {
	var invalid []string
	if len(s.index) == 0 {
		invalid = append(invalid, "Index")
	}
	if s.bodyString == "" && s.bodyJson == nil {
		invalid = append(invalid, "BodyJson")
	}
	if len(invalid) > 0 {
		return fmt.Errorf("missing required fields: %v", invalid)
	}
	return nil
}

// Do executes the operation.
func (s *IndicesPutMappingService) Do(ctx context.Context) (*PutMappingResponse, error) {
	// Check pre-conditions
	if err := s.Validate(); err != nil {
		return nil, err
	}

	// Get URL for request
	path, params, err := s.buildURL()
	if err != nil {
		return nil, err
	}

	// Setup HTTP request body
	var body interface{}
	if s.bodyJson != nil {
		body = s.bodyJson
	} else {
		body = s.bodyString
	}

	// Get HTTP response
	res, err := s.client.PerformRequest(ctx, PerformRequestOptions{
		Method:  "PUT",
		Path:    path,
		Params:  params,
		Body:    body,
		Headers: s.headers,
	})
	if err != nil {
		return nil, err
	}

	// Return operation response
	ret := new(PutMappingResponse)
	if err := s.client.decoder.Decode(res.Body, ret); err != nil {
		return nil, err
	}
	return ret, nil
}

// PutMappingResponse is the response of IndicesPutMappingService.Do.
type PutMappingResponse struct {
	Acknowledged       bool   `json:"acknowledged"`
	ShardsAcknowledged bool   `json:"shards_acknowledged"`
	Index              string `json:"index,omitempty"`
}
